Policy. When an STT-RAM line is frequently written and it
cannot migrate to SRAM, its WSC will finally saturate. At this
point, a tree-based comparator determines a STT-RAM block
in the same set with minimum WSC value. If its difference
with the saturation value is larger than a threshold (i.e. wear
leveling threshold), contents of these two STT-RAM lines are
exchanged. Fortunately, the tag-based addressing mechanism
in set-associative cache design simplifies such an exchange and
hence no address redirection is required. If the difference of
these two values is less than wear-leveling threshold, such a
replacement can be harmful. This situation implies that write
counts of the STT-RAM lines are in the same range and it is
not beneficial to sacrifice cache performance for the sake of
wear-leveling. If a line swapped or not, WSC counters of the
set are then decremented by the minimum WSC value. So, it
maintains relative write counts of STT-RAM lines within an
acceptable variance and reduces 40-bit counter overhead.
